we have a trap there. we hope they are big pikes, but we will see.here be a cost to being europe's greenest town? this is one of europe's most eco—friendly places. this small town of 10,000 people in northern finland has cut co2 emissions by 80%. elsewhere in europe, the average rate of reduction is less than 20%. this woman is leading the green revolution in ii. this is the city with all these fresh ideas for how to really tackle climate change. by 2025, ii wants to be the first town in the world to produce zero waste. a goal embraced by all generations. we are heading to the centre of ii. it's houses from 18th century. the changes started seven years ago. ii stopped burning fossil fuels and began to build wind farms. they've switched to renewable energy only. wind, hydro, solar, and geothermal. we understood in ii, seven years ago, that climate change is not coming, climate change is here. and we cannot expect the rest of the world to do anything for our sake. we need to try to do our best, and take this into our own hands. they believe the key is

john brown also commissioned 900 of these pikes from a connecticut forge and these pikes were going to be distributed to enslaved people. his army encountered as they marched through the south so they were going to arm the slaves to fight with them, to abolish slavery in the united states. we also have a 20th century print by the extraordinary african-american artist jacob lawrence. jacob lawrence did a series on john brown's raid and this is one of the prints from that series in which jacob lawrence uses bold colors in simplified forms to express the interracial alliance of john brown's army. dangerfield newby was one of five black men who fought aside their white allies and this shows that intinterracial army with bullets as well as the pikes that you see in this case. they're looking over the ramparts of the arsenal at harp er's ferry. presumably looking at the state and federal militia who amassed to put down that particular raid. we've just wrapped up our tour of the first two chronological sections that explored the colonial period through the civil war. the period in which slave

he might have inadvertently captured the clotheslines at pikes peak, but it's up to the historian to explain whose clothes they were, and who washed them and hung them out to dry. if i could walk out along the laramie river with gardner and his subjects, i would surely learn something new and interesting about them all. still, it is historical research that lets me know more about young sophie's family history than gardner does in 1868, and because i can see into her family's future, as neither she nor gardner can, i can know her father's lawsuits will remain unresolved when he dies 30 years later, and i can know that one of her sons will later grandfather's claims. even in the digital era, it is hard to shake assumptions about photography that first drew historians to it as a new kind of historical document. photographs seemed to offer an unmediated glimpse of the past. no matter how much we know about photography's ability to manipulate the same. -- the scene. but photographs are historical artifacts. they are not history itself. history is dynamic. fluid. inherently about change o

the stick stays there because this is holding or however big pike there will be. tomorrow morning i will come and check if there is movement in there. 20 years ago, the lake would freeze over by the end of october. last year, anna had to wait until the middle of december before she could to go on the ice. and the ice starts melting earlier than it used to in the spring, making it increasingly dangerous to fish. the new conditions, of course, the people need to learn again to get to know them. so some people drown when learning. and that's, of course, a tragedy every time it happens. sami people are the people of winter. if the winter disappears it would be really strange, really hard to continue on the cycle of the year that doesn't have the real cycle. if the fishermen will adapt, then maybe the fish won't adapt to warming waters. so my biggest fear is that fish will disappear. 0ne fall, one winter the nets will start being empty. anna believes that reindeer herding and fishing wouldn't survive if the arctic railway is built and new mines open up in the area. wha

be replaced, instead of the brick, we have more accessible pavers, followed by the sidewalk-level pike way. and we're leaving two lanes in each direction, the curb lane will be for transit vehicles, taxis, delivery vehicles, and emergency vehicles. the center lanes will be muni-only. so the s-line as well as some buses. here's a close-up of the design of our sidewalks, using larger pavers that will be oriented in a linear fashion along the sidewalk. so you'll only be encountering the joints every two feet. there will be new trees, new street furniture. here's some of the trees that we're proposing. we'll keep the london plane as the primary tree throughout the corridor and also adding some diversity of tree species, adding cork or elm trees along the way. our streetscape features we have coordinated with bart and we're coordinating with muni and clear channel, j.c. to have a consistent streetscape look along the the corridor, something like a stainless steel design. and you can see the proposed j.c. toilets in the bottom right, some seating in the bottom middle and then some leaning ra
